Latest Patents:

Leggette's latest patents showcase his unparalleled talent in developing cutting-edge storage solutions. One of his notable inventions is "Tiered Storage of Data in a Storage Network - Apparatus for Tiered Storage of Data in a Storage Network." This patent demonstrates Leggette's ability to optimize storage efficiency based on various data attributes. By employing different memory devices, Leggette's system ensures data is efficiently distributed and stored, enabling high performance and data reliability.

Another groundbreaking invention by Leggette is "Modifying Encoded Data in a Distributed Storage Network." This patent introduces a distributed approach to modifying dispersed error encoding parameters of encoded data slices (EDSs). Through this innovative technique, Leggette allows for increased flexibility and adaptability in modifying data while ensuring the storage network remains robust and reliable.
